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Pinhoe to Biggleswade start from as little as £19.60

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Pinhoe to Biggleswade are available for £96.50 one way, or £172.50 return

Facilities and Amenities at Pinhoe

While Pinhoe station may not have a ticket office, purchasing tickets is seamless with accessible ticket machines that cater to both standard travelers and those with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Collect your online tickets easily from these machines, making your travel plans straightforward and hassle-free.

For those seeking assistance or further information, a help point is available at the station. However, please note that much of the service operates independently, as there are no staff directly available for assistance. Should you need further help, the South Western Railway team is available via their customer service hotline.

Accessibility is a priority at Pinhoe, with step-free access to both platforms and available ramps for easy train boarding. The station offers a limited seating area to help you wait comfortably for your train. Sadly, amenities like toilets, baby changing facilities, and refreshment options are currently unavailable on-site.

Facilities and Amenities at Biggleswade Train Station

The station is equipped to cater to a range of passenger needs. Ticket purchasing is straightforward with a staffed ticket office open each weekday from 6:20 am to 2:15 pm, and slightly adjusted hours on the weekends. For those buying tickets online, collection is available from the ticket machines located on-site. These machines are accessible and support discounts like the Disabled Persons Railcard, although one should verify accessibility features of the station layout itself.

Safety and assistance are prioritized with features like induction loops, accessible help points spread across the platforms, and CCTV surveillance. However, it’s worth noting the absence of step-free access and a luggage storage service. The station does have toilets conveniently available during staffed hours, though baby changing facilities are lacking.

Onward Travel Options

Travelers have several onward travel choices right from the station. Taxis are readily available at the front of the station, ensuring a quick transition from rail to road. Additionally, bus information is accessible through the 'Onward Travel Information Map,' helping passengers plan their continued journey with ease. There's also provision for a rail replacement service, details of which can be obtained through station links.

If you're planning to cycle, you can find bike storage facilities equipped with stands, racks, and CCTV to ensure your bike's safety. While there is no bicycle hire available at the station, it's great for those who prefer to bring their own.
